Record of Tao ran Pavilion "-store Inscriptions.


Store Inscriptions were legacy of history, reflecting the style and features of Tao ran Pavilion.

1. "Dumea Resort" is written for Tao Ran Pavilion by zhang Bo-Ying around the moon Festival in 1935.
2. "Qrdvid and Bambco" is one of the three volumes portraying or chid, bambco amd store with many poencs and memorials. The three vilumes were composed jointly in the moon Festival of 1933.
3. "Kui star" is disp layed in wenchaug pavilion The name is from the Chinese character "kui".
4. "Everyone Is Happy" is the forehead of abbot's room written by chen Er-XI in 1934.
5. "colorful cloud" "pre-colorful cloud verse", "post-colorful cloud verse" are a group stone inscriptions to recorel sai jin hua's life, The three stone inscriptions wwere bailt by Wang Yu shu in 1937 and embedded in the south wall of Tao Ran Pavilion bat pulled down in cultural revolution.
"colorful cloud" was clravon by zhang Da-qian for the "colorful cloud verse" written by Fan Zeng-Xiang,FanZeng xiang was very proud of his "colorful cloud verse", His calligraphy was collected by a collector Dong Shi en when sai Jin-hue died in 1937, Wang Yu Shu made the store inscription to show people's for her.
"pre colorful cloud verse" is a verse recording sai Jin hua's life. The author Fan Zeng Ziang was a famous man at that time, There were sowe fiotine thingsia the verse.
"Post colorful cloud verse" is the continuation of "Pre colorful cloud verse", This verse portrayed Asi Jin hua and a German officer's story.
Many pcople belived Sai Jin hua didu't have much relation with the German officer bat Fan Zeng Xiang exaggerated it .
6. "Zhang Ling fei's Tombstone" was established by an official and traitor Pan Yu gui in Man times. He sang highly for sai Jin hua in the tomb store text and compared her to Wang Zhao Jun , That's really absurd.
7. "Moumtain Forest in city" with sigratune wang yu shu . It was copied and emkcdded on the north wall of cikei Nunnery.
8. "stele of rear Garden" was bailt in 1930 but now it has been flatted and lettered with "Tao ran Pavilion" on . The stele is the symbol of Tao Ran Pavilion Park.
